36 × 48 inches | Oil on Canvas
This striking oil on canvas painting presents a compelling fusion of equestrian dynamism and historical opulence. It captures not only the raw energy of speed and competition but also the enduring weight of tradition and heritage that surrounds the sport. The work stands as both a celebration of motion and a meditation on legacy.
Title Interpretation & Concept:
-
“Legacy in Motion”
encapsulates the union of past and present. The notion of “Legacy” is evoked through regal symbolism and ornate visual language, while “Motion” is embodied in the explosive force of the galloping horse and its rider—capturing a fleeting yet powerful moment in time.
Composition and Movement:
-
The Subject:
A powerful racehorse is frozen mid-gallop, its muscles taut with speed and strength. The jockey leans forward in perfect harmony, reinforcing the sense of unity, focus, and kinetic intensity.
-
The Foreground:
Vivid green and yellow textures suggest racing turf, subtly blurred to convey velocity and immediacy, drawing the viewer directly into the action.
-
The Background:
The absence of a traditional horizon compresses space, allowing the ornate backdrop to assert itself as an active compositional force rather than a passive setting.
Style and Technique:
-
Juxtaposition of Styles:
Naturalistic rendering of the horse and jockey contrasts with the highly stylized, almost manuscript-like background—bridging sporting realism with ceremonial grandeur.
-
Texture and Brushwork:
Expressive brushstrokes energize the horse and ground, while the gold elements appear carefully applied, possibly with impasto, enhancing their tactile richness and visual authority.
-
Color Palette:
Earthy tones anchor the physicality of the race, while deep blues and luminous golds evoke royalty, prestige, and timeless significance—visually binding movement to heritage.
Symbolism and Meaning:
-
The Crown:
Central to the composition, the crown symbolizes excellence, lineage, and triumph—suggesting royal patronage, historic races, or the champion pedigree of the horse itself.
-
Ornamentation:
Intricate gold scrollwork and patterns recall medieval or illuminated manuscripts, elevating the sporting scene into a ritualistic and historical narrative.
-
Motion vs. Stasis:
The contrast between the fluid, surging horse and the static, ancient backdrop becomes a metaphor for tradition carried forward—where contemporary achievement honors timeless standards.
In essence, the artwork is a powerful tribute to speed, heritage, and excellence—where the thrill of competition is inseparable from the grandeur of history, and motion itself becomes a bearer of legacy.
